    Post Microsoft Favorites Alphabetizing

    In Microsoft's latest browser, how can the sites in Favorites
    be alphabetized, that is arranged in alphabetical order. In the older versions it was easy, but thus far I haven't been able to arrange them and "Help" is just about useless.

    OK. I will be the first to admit that I know next to Nothing about IE
    BUT I did try to sort the wives Favorites from inside IE.
    The Only thing I got it to do was CRASH.

    Now I will tell you how I was able to get them sorted.
    Click Start , Click Favorites , Then Right Click on any item in the favorites folder.
    Select Sort by name.
    When you open favorites in IE it should be sorted.
    *note this was using Win98se + IE5.0*
